Description: Praise forThe Dragons of Babel: "The Dragons of Babelis an unqualified masterpiece representing the pinnacle of modern fantasy. Simply put, it is great fantasy as great literature." --SF Site"A smart, stark steampunk fantasy. It's gritty and magical and, in sensibility, is similar to Neil Gaiman'sNeverwhereandMirrorMask.Original and dashing,The Dragons of Babelis a breath of fresh air." --Starlog "This is modern fantasy at its finest and should hold great appeal for fans of Neil Gaiman'sAnansi Boys. . . ." --Publishers Weekly, (starred review) "Dark, subversive, inventive, challenging, outrageous, and very funny has to be a contender for one of the best fantasy novels of the year." --Interzone "Swanwick's expert craftsmanship gives his fiction a brilliant, highly polished surface." --The Philadelphia Inquirer "The Dragons of Babelwill immediately capture readers' interest. Earthy, bawdy, and often brutal, it's a story that will keep science fiction/fantasy fans involved till the end." --School Library Journal(starred review) "Swanwick's major accomplishment here-aside from his standard authorial equipment of finely honed prose, inventive plotting, engaging characters and clever symbolical patterning-is to instantiate a world where BMWs and motorcycles can be parked side by side with hippogriffs and manticores without rendering either "vehicle" ridiculousThe ride you get from [Swanwick's] dragons will be like no other." --Sci Fi Weekly(grade A) "Witty, inventive, written with enormous flair, this is one of Swanwick's most complex and rewarding novels." --Asimov's "If you haven't read Michael Swanwick yet, you've been missing some wonderful proseCon men and ward heelers, cluricauns and hobgoblins, and a stunningly beautiful elf-woman who rides a hippogriff all entire and enrapture Will, and the reader as well." --The San Diego Union-Tribune "I no longer read much fantasy, but would return to it in a Babel minute if I could find more like this: elegant, erudite, slyly funny, hard-nosed, compassionate, propulsive, and capable of punching through overused conventions and sentimentalities and delivering the jolt that restores the form to its primal power." --Locus
